Virtual learning has become an essential part of education, offering flexibility and accessibility to students worldwide. However, succeeding in a virtual learning environment requires a different set of skills and strategies compared to traditional in-person education. 1. Create a Dedicated Study Space
One of the most important steps to successful virtual learning is creating a dedicated study space. Having a specific area for your studies can help you stay focused and organized.
Here are some tips for setting up your study space:
Find a Quiet Area: Choose a spot with minimal distractions.
Keep it Organized: Keep your study materials and supplies neatly organized.
Comfort is Key: Ensure your chair and desk are comfortable and ergonomically correct.
Good Lighting: Make sure your study area is well-lit to avoid eye strain.
2. Establish a Routine
A consistent routine can greatly enhance your productivity and help you stay on track with your studies.
Here’s how to establish an effective routine:
Set a Schedule: Create a daily schedule that includes specific times for studying, breaks, and other activities.
Stick to Your Plan: Try to follow your schedule as closely as possible to build good habits.
Include Breaks: Take regular breaks to rest and recharge. Short breaks can help improve concentration and prevent burnout.
3. Stay Organized
Staying organized is crucial for managing your coursework and meeting deadlines.
Here are some organization tips:
Use a Planner: A planner or digital calendar can help you keep track of assignments, deadlines, and important dates.
Create a To-Do List: Write down your daily tasks and prioritize them to ensure you stay on top of your work.
File Management: Keep your digital files organized in clearly labeled folders to easily find and access your materials.
4. Engage with Your Teachers and Peers
Even though you’re learning virtually, staying connected with your teachers and classmates is important for your academic success.
Here’s how to stay engaged:
Participate in Online Discussions: Engage in online forums, discussion boards, and group chats to interact with your peers.
Reach Out for Help: Don’t hesitate to ask your teachers for help or clarification on assignments. They are there to support you.
Join Virtual Study Groups: Collaborating with classmates in virtual study groups can provide additional support and motivation.
5. Practice Self-Care
Taking care of your physical and mental well-being is essential for success in virtual learning.
Here are some self-care tips:
Stay Active: Incorporate physical activity into your daily routine to keep your body and mind healthy.
Healthy Eating: Maintain a balanced diet to fuel your brain and body.
Get Enough Sleep: Ensure you’re getting enough sleep each night to stay alert and focused during your studies.
Manage Stress: Practice stress-relief techniques such as meditation, deep breathing, or hobbies you enjoy.
Virtual learning offers many benefits, but it also requires discipline and effective strategies to succeed. By creating a dedicated study space, establishing a routine, staying organized, engaging with teachers and peers, and practicing self-care, you can make the most of your virtual learning experience.
